位置:excel百科网-关于excel知识普及与知识讲解 > 资讯中心 > excel数据 > 文章详情

excel黏贴数据之后变乱码

作者:excel百科网
|
113人看过
发布时间:2026-01-19 08:10:18
标签:
Excel中粘贴数据后出现乱码的常见原因与解决方法Excel是一款广泛应用于数据处理和分析的办公软件,其功能强大、操作简便,但有时在数据粘贴过程中会出现乱码现象,影响数据的完整性与准确性。乱码的出现可能源于多种原因,包括粘贴源数据格式
excel黏贴数据之后变乱码
Excel中粘贴数据后出现乱码的常见原因与解决方法
Excel是一款广泛应用于数据处理和分析的办公软件,其功能强大、操作简便,但有时在数据粘贴过程中会出现乱码现象,影响数据的完整性与准确性。乱码的出现可能源于多种原因,包括粘贴源数据格式、Excel版本兼容性、数据编码问题等。本文将从多个角度深入分析Excel中粘贴数据后出现乱码的常见原因,并提出切实可行的解决方法,帮助用户避免此类问题。
一、粘贴数据后出现乱码的常见原因
1. 粘贴源数据格式不兼容
在Excel中,如果从其他电子表格、数据库或文本文件中粘贴数据,可能会因格式不兼容而导致数据乱码。例如,从Word文档中粘贴文本时,可能因为字体、字号、字体样式等不符合Excel的默认设置而出现乱码。
解决方法:
- 在粘贴前,先将源数据复制到记事本或其他文本编辑器中,确保格式正确。
- 在Excel中,使用“复制”和“粘贴”时,选择“粘贴为值”或“粘贴为格式”以避免格式干扰。
- 如果数据来源是Word文档,可以尝试将文档保存为纯文本格式(.txt)后再进行粘贴。
2. Excel版本或系统编码问题
Excel不同版本之间可能存在编码格式的差异,尤其是在处理多语言或特殊字符时。例如,Excel 2016和Excel 2019在处理中文数据时,可能会因编码方式不同而出现乱码。
解决方法:
- 确保使用的是最新版本的Excel,以获得更稳定的编码支持。
- 在粘贴数据时,选择“粘贴为值”,避免格式影响。
- 如果数据中包含中文字符,可以在粘贴前将Excel设置为中文语言环境,以确保编码正确。
3. 数据源中包含特殊字符或编码格式
如果粘贴的数据源中包含特殊字符(如中文、符号、表情等),且这些字符的编码方式与Excel的默认编码方式不一致,可能会导致乱码。
解决方法:
- 在粘贴数据前,使用文本编辑器(如Notepad++)检查数据源中的字符编码,确保其与Excel的编码方式一致。
- 使用“转换为Unicode”功能,将数据转换为统一的编码格式,避免乱码。
4. Excel表格中已有内容干扰
如果粘贴的数据与Excel表格中已有内容有重叠,可能会因为格式或内容冲突而导致乱码。
解决方法:
- 在粘贴前,先清空目标区域,避免已有内容干扰。
- 使用“剪贴板清除”功能,确保粘贴前数据源干净。
5. 粘贴时未选择“值”而非“格式”
在Excel中,如果选择“粘贴为格式”而非“粘贴为值”,可能会因为格式设置不同而导致数据乱码。
解决方法:
- 在粘贴时,选择“粘贴为值”,确保数据仅以数值形式粘贴。
- 使用“选择性粘贴”功能,仅粘贴需要的数据。
二、解决乱码的实用方法
1. 检查数据源格式
在粘贴数据前,检查数据源的格式是否与Excel兼容。如果数据源是Word、CSV、Excel等格式,建议先进行转换或调整。
实用技巧:
- 如果数据源是Word文档,保存为纯文本格式(.txt)后再进行粘贴。
- 如果数据源是CSV文件,使用Excel的“数据验证”功能,确保数据格式正确。
2. 使用“文本”格式粘贴
在粘贴数据时,选择“文本”格式,可以避免Excel自动转换为数值格式,从而减少乱码风险。
操作步骤:
- 在Excel中,右键点击目标区域,选择“格式设置”。
- 在“单元格格式”中选择“文本”。
- 粘贴数据后,检查是否出现乱码。
3. 使用“粘贴为值”功能
如果数据中包含数字、日期、公式等,使用“粘贴为值”可以避免格式干扰,确保数据完整。
操作步骤:
- 在Excel中,右键点击目标区域,选择“粘贴为值”。
- 粘贴完成后,检查数据是否出现乱码。
4. 使用“转换为Unicode”功能
对于包含中文、特殊符号等的文本数据,可以使用“转换为Unicode”功能,确保数据在Excel中正确显示。
操作步骤:
- 在Excel中,右键点击目标区域,选择“转换为Unicode”。
- 粘贴数据后,检查是否出现乱码。
5. 检查Excel版本与系统设置
确保Excel版本与系统设置兼容,避免因版本差异导致的乱码问题。
操作步骤:
- 在Excel中,点击“文件”→“选项”→“高级”→“语言”。
- 确保语言设置为中文,并且编码格式为UTF-8。
三、常见问题与解决方案
1. 粘贴后数据全部乱码
这种情况通常是因为数据源格式不兼容,或者Excel编码设置错误。
解决方法:
- 将数据源转换为纯文本格式后再进行粘贴。
- 检查Excel的编码设置,确保使用UTF-8编码。
2. 部分数据乱码
如果只有一部分数据出现乱码,可能是由于数据源中的某些字符编码与Excel不一致。
解决方法:
- 使用文本编辑器(如Notepad++)检查数据源中的字符编码。
- 将数据源转换为统一编码格式后再进行粘贴。
3. 粘贴后数据格式不对
如果数据格式与Excel的默认格式不一致,可能导致数据乱码。
解决方法:
- 使用“粘贴为值”功能,确保数据仅以数值形式粘贴。
- 在粘贴前,先清空目标区域,避免格式冲突。
四、优化Excel操作流程
为了减少数据粘贴过程中出现乱码的可能性,建议在操作过程中遵循以下步骤:
1. 准备数据源:确保数据源格式正确,无特殊字符干扰。
2. 选择目标区域:在Excel中,选择目标区域,避免已有内容干扰。
3. 粘贴方式选择:使用“粘贴为值”或“粘贴为格式”,根据数据类型选择合适方式。
4. 检查数据格式:粘贴后,检查数据是否出现乱码,必要时进行转换。
5. 优化编码设置:确保Excel的编码设置与数据源一致,避免格式冲突。
五、总结与建议
Excel在数据处理过程中,粘贴数据后出现乱码是一个常见问题,但通过合理的操作和设置,可以有效避免此类问题。关键在于数据源的格式兼容性、Excel编码设置以及粘贴方式的选择。用户在使用Excel时,应尽量遵循上述建议,确保数据的完整性和准确性。
总结:
- 粘贴数据前,检查数据源格式。
- 粘贴时选择“粘贴为值”或“粘贴为格式”。
- 确保Excel编码设置为UTF-8。
- 使用文本编辑器检查数据源字符编码。
通过以上方法,可以有效避免Excel中数据粘贴后出现乱码的问题,提升数据处理的效率和准确性。
推荐文章
相关文章
推荐URL
excel 数据分析培训课程:从入门到精通的实战指南在当今数据驱动的时代,Excel 已经不再是简单的表格处理工具,而是一个强大的数据分析平台。无论是企业决策者、市场分析师,还是数据爱好者,掌握 Excel 的数据分析技能,都能在工作
2026-01-19 08:03:38
281人看过
excel数据透视表数据源的深度解析与实践应用数据透视表是Excel中一个非常强大的工具,它能够帮助用户高效地整理、分析和展示数据。其中,数据源的设置是数据透视表能否发挥其作用的关键。数据源的选择不仅影响数据透视表的准确性,还直接影响
2026-01-19 08:03:24
197人看过
Excel 数据如何导入数据库:从基础操作到高级技巧在数据处理与管理领域,Excel 作为一款广泛使用的工具,因其操作简便、功能强大而受到众多用户的青睐。然而,当数据量较大或需要与数据库系统进行数据交互时,Excel 便不再是最佳选择
2026-01-19 08:03:00
262人看过
C操作Excel插入数据的深度解析与实践指南在软件开发中,数据处理是一项基础而重要的技能。Excel作为一款广泛应用的电子表格工具,常用于数据整理、分析和展示。在C开发中,利用.NET框架提供的库,可以轻松实现对Excel文件的读写操
2026-01-19 08:02:52
222人看过
热门推荐
热门专题:
资讯中心: